hospital6 monthsexperience in CT.Providence St. Joseph Health
(Providence) has worked for decades to improve health and quality
of life in California's North Bay region, starting in Sonoma
County, where the Sisters of St. Joseph of Orange opened the doors
of Santa Rosa Memorial Hospital in 1950. Today, we continue the
mission begun by the Sisters to those we serve through an
integrated spectrum of primary, urgent, acute, outpatient,
palliative care and regional referral services. Sonoma County
facilities aligned with Providence include the 278-bed Santa Rosa
Memorial Hospital, the region's only Level II trauma center. In
addition, the 80-bed Petaluma Valley Hospital and 43-bed Healdsburg
Hospital are secular (non-religious) affiliates of Providence. Our
services also encompass three Urgent Care centers, Hospice of
Petaluma, Memorial Hospice and North County Hospice, the Annadel
Medical Group doing business as St. Joseph Health Medical Group, as
well as the St. Joseph Home Care Network (post-acute care
services). We act as a regional referral hub for outlying
hospitals, while also providing outpatient behavioral health care,
education to promote health and prevent chronic disease,
rehabilitation, oral health care, community benefit programs, and
more, all fostering health and quality of life throughout the
area.Providence provides equal employment opportunities (EEO) to
